Online Class Availability at Missouri Southern State University
Distance learning is available at Missouri Southern State University. Of 4,147 students, 868 (21%) studied exclusively online and 1,687 (41%) took at least some classes online.

Health Care Management Bachelor’s Program at Missouri Southern State University
Of the 17 bachelor’s health care management graduates at Missouri Southern State University, 88% were women (15) and 12% were men (2).
The following table and chart show the race/ethnicity of Health Care Management bachelor’s degree recipients at Missouri Southern State University.
| Race / Ethnicity | Number of Graduates |
|---|---|
| White | 15 |
| Hispanic / Latino | 1 |
| Black / African American | 1 |
Racial-ethnic minorities make up 12% of Health Care Management bachelor’s degree recipients at Missouri Southern State University, below the national average of 50%.*
*The racial-ethnic minorities figure is the total number of graduates minus White, international (nonresident), and unknown-race graduates.
